姓名配对,一种看似简单的技术,实则蕴含着丰富的理论基础和多样的应用场景。它并非仅仅是娱乐工具,而是涉及到数据挖掘、信息检索、心理学等多个学科的交叉领域。理解其背后的机制,有助于我们更理性地看待姓名配对的结果,并合理运用其价值。
一、姓名配对的理论基石
姓名配对并非毫无根据的随机匹配,其核心逻辑通常建立在以下几个理论基石之上:
1. 字符串相似度算法: 这是姓名配对的基础。常见的算法包括:
编辑距离(Levenshtein Distance): 计算两个字符串之间,由一个字符串转换为另一个字符串所需的最少编辑操作(插入、删除、替换)次数。距离越小,相似度越高。
JaroWinkler距离: 考虑了字符串的长度、匹配字符的数量和顺序,更适合处理短字符串的相似度计算,尤其对首字母匹配赋予更高的权重。
余弦相似度(Cosine Similarity): 将字符串视为向量,计算两个向量之间的夹角余弦值。余弦值越大,相似度越高。这种方法常用于文本相似度分析。
Soundex算法: 将姓名转换为一个语音代码,发音相似的姓名会被编码为同一个代码。这对于处理姓名拼写错误或不同语言之间的姓名匹配非常有用。
这些算法能够量化姓名之间的相似程度,为后续的配对提供数据基础。选择何种算法,取决于具体应用场景和对匹配精度的要求。比如,对于需要高精度匹配的金融领域,编辑距离和JaroWinkler距离可能更适用;而对于娱乐性质的配对,Soundex算法则可以带来更多趣味性。
2. 基于知识图谱的姓名关联: 这种方法将姓名与知识图谱中的实体进行关联,通过分析实体之间的关系来判断姓名之间的匹配度。例如,如果两个姓名都与“夫妻”关系的实体相关联,则可以认为这两个姓名匹配度较高。知识图谱的构建依赖于大量的结构化数据,需要持续更新和维护。
3. 大数据分析与机器学习: 利用大数据技术,可以分析大量姓名数据中的潜在规律。例如,统计哪些姓名经常出现在同一篇文章中,或者哪些姓名经常被用户搜索关联在一起。机器学习算法,如聚类算法和分类算法,可以用于发现姓名之间的隐藏联系,从而提高配对的准确性。
二、姓名配对的应用场景
姓名配对的应用场景非常广泛,渗透到各个领域:
1. 娱乐社交: 这是最常见的应用场景,如姓名配对游戏、星座配对、生肖配对等。这些应用通常以趣味性为主,不追求绝对的准确性。其目的是吸引用户,增加用户粘性。
2. 人脉拓展: 在商业社交平台上,姓名配对可以帮助用户发现潜在的合作伙伴或客户。例如,通过分析用户的姓名、工作单位、行业等信息,推荐与其业务相关的联系人。
3. 信息检索: 在信息检索领域,姓名配对可以用于识别同一人物的不同姓名变体。例如,在新闻报道中,同一个人可能被称为全名、简称或别名,姓名配对可以帮助我们将这些信息关联起来。
4. 医学研究: 在基因研究中,姓名配对可以用于匹配患者的基因信息和临床数据,帮助医生更好地了解疾病的遗传机制。
5. 历史研究: 历史学家可以利用姓名配对技术,在大量的历史文献中追踪人物的踪迹,研究人物之间的关系,重建历史事件的完整图景。
6. 安全与反欺诈: 金融机构可以利用姓名配对技术,识别身份欺诈行为。例如,如果发现同一个人使用多个不同的姓名申请信用卡,则可能存在欺诈风险。
三、姓名配对的伦理考量
尽管姓名配对具有广泛的应用前景,但也存在一些伦理风险,需要我们认真思考:
1. 隐私保护: 姓名配对可能涉及到个人隐私信息的收集和使用。我们需要确保数据的安全性,避免数据泄露或滥用。尤其是在涉及敏感信息的应用场景中,如医疗健康领域,更要严格遵守数据保护法规。
2. 数据偏见: 如果姓名配对算法所使用的数据集存在偏见,则可能导致配对结果的歧视。例如,如果算法偏向于某些特定族裔的姓名,则可能对其他族裔的姓名造成不公平的影响。我们需要采取措施,减少数据偏见,确保配对结果的公平性。
3. 误导性信息: 姓名配对的结果可能被误解为科学依据,从而产生误导。例如,如果有人相信姓名配对可以预测婚姻是否幸福,则可能对婚姻关系造成不必要的压力。我们需要强调姓名配对的娱乐性质,避免过度解读配对结果。
4. 算法透明度: 姓名配对算法的原理和逻辑应该公开透明,以便用户了解配对结果的依据。如果算法过于复杂,用户无法理解其背后的逻辑,则可能对其产生不信任感。
四、应对策略:提升配对质量与伦理保障
为了克服上述挑战,我们需要采取以下应对策略:
1. 算法优化: 不断优化姓名配对算法,提高配对的准确性和可靠性。可以尝试结合多种算法,取长补短,提高算法的鲁棒性。
2. 数据清洗: 对数据进行清洗和预处理,去除错误和冗余信息,减少数据噪音对配对结果的影响。
3. 多样化数据来源: 采用多样化的数据来源,减少数据偏见。可以尝试使用不同语言和文化背景下的姓名数据进行训练。
4. 伦理审查: 对姓名配对的应用场景进行伦理审查,评估其潜在的风险和收益。确保应用符合伦理规范,尊重个人隐私。
5. 用户知情权: 告知用户姓名配对的原理和局限性,让用户充分了解配对结果的含义,避免误解。
6. 安全措施: 加强数据安全保护,防止数据泄露和滥用。可以采用加密技术、访问控制等措施,保护用户隐私。
姓名配对是一项复杂而有趣的技术,它的价值在于帮助我们发现隐藏在姓名背后的联系。理解其原理、应用与伦理考量,有助于我们更好地利用这项技术,服务于人类社会。未来,随着人工智能技术的不断发展,姓名配对将在更多领域发挥重要作用,但也需要我们时刻保持警惕,确保其发展符合伦理规范,造福人类。